Rule144Facet

Git Source

Rule 144 provides a safe harbor for the resale of restricted or control securities if certain conditions are met: holding periods, volume limits, current public info, manner of sale

Asset facet implementing SEC Rule 144 requirements for resale of restricted securities

State Variables

REPORTING_COMPANY_HOLDING_PERIOD

uint256 public constant REPORTING_COMPANY_HOLDING_PERIOD = 180 days;

NON_REPORTING_COMPANY_HOLDING_PERIOD

uint256 public constant NON_REPORTING_COMPANY_HOLDING_PERIOD = 365 days;

VOLUME_LIMIT_PERIOD

uint256 public constant VOLUME_LIMIT_PERIOD = 28 days;

VOLUME_LIMIT_PERCENTAGE

uint256 public constant VOLUME_LIMIT_PERCENTAGE = 100;

RULE144_STORAGE_SLOT

bytes32 private constant RULE144_STORAGE_SLOT = keccak256("capsign.storage.Rule144");

checkRule144Transfer

Check if a transfer is allowed under Rule 144

function checkRule144Transfer(address from, address to, bytes32 lotId, uint256 amount)
    external
    view
    returns (bool allowed, string memory reason);

Parameters

Name
Type
Description

from

address

The seller

to

address

The buyer

lotId

bytes32

The lot being transferred

amount

uint256

The amount being transferred

Returns

Name
Type
Description

allowed

bool

Whether the transfer is allowed

reason

string

Reason if transfer is not allowed
